The apartment’s current breathtaking form is the outcome of a painstaking restoration, and demonstrates the ingenuity of its owners, an English classical Architect and his wife.
Imperiale is on the main piano nobile of the 17th century Palazzo Grimani, which bears the name of the notable Venetian family who originally occupied it, before it became Venice’s bridge club for many years.
Behind the elegant and imposing white facade, two half flights of stairs lead to the apartment’s entrance. Two double doors open up onto a stunning central ballroom, with original stucco mouldings, delicately frescoed ceilings, and grandiose gilt mirrors. Six extensive French windows at the front of the room open onto a long balcony facing the lovely square and the Gritti Palace Hotel, while also enjoying Grand Canal views.
To the left of the central salon is the formal dining room with stately dinner table for ten (up to 14) and spectacular central Murano crystal chandelier. The original stuccoes showcase a variety of musical instruments, which points to the fact that this was almost certainly originally the music room, or sala della musica. From here, an intimate breakfast area leads to a very well equipped kitchen with sage-green cabinetry, and a guest powder room which is useful for invited friends to use.
